辽宁葫芦岛栽培北苍术根茎主要性状与苍术素含量分析OA

Analysis of the Main Characteristics and Atractylodes Content of Atractylodes chinensis Cultivated in Huludao,Liaoning Province

中文摘要英文摘要

为研究辽西葫芦岛地区引种北苍术种质的栽培适应性,阐明药材主要性状与品质之间的联系.本研究将辽东地区的北苍术种苗栽培至葫芦岛市绥中县资源圃中,分别选择平地与山坡两种地势种植,考察北苍术根茎外观性状,并利用高效液相色谱法(HPLC)测定苍术素含量.结果表明,平地栽培的北苍术根茎长度、直径、断面油室总体少于山坡栽培样品.山坡栽培4年与6年北苍术根茎鲜重比平地栽培分别高出28.9%、108.0%.4年生北苍术苍术素含量为0.025%~0.307%,6年生北苍术苍术素含量为0.217%~0.675%,其中山坡栽培的4年与6年生北苍术苍术素含量分别比平地栽培高出1.5倍与0.8倍.相关性分析表明,苍术素含量与根茎长度、直径与鲜重均呈现出显著相关性.综上,葫芦岛地区6年生北苍术生长量及苍术素含量均高于4年生,山坡地更适宜苍术素积累,研究成果为辽西葫芦岛地区北苍术品质评价以及栽培模式的优化提供参考.

To evaluate the cultivational adaptability of introduced Atractylodes chinensis germplasm in the Huludao area of western Liaoning Province and to understand the correlation between key traits and medicinal quality,A.chinensis seedlings sourced from eastern Liaoning were cultivated in the resource nursery of Suizhong County,Huludao City,and planted in both flat and sloping land,The harvested rhizomes were examined for their morphological traits,and the content of atractylodin was analyzed using high-performance liquid chromatography(HPLC).The results revealed that rhizomes cultivated on flat land showed shorter lengths,smaller diameters,and fewer oil chambers in cross-sections compared to those grown on sloping land.Moreover,the fresh weight of 4-year-old and 6-year-old rhizomes cultivated on sloping land was 28.9%and 108.0%higher than those cultivated on flat land,respectively.The atractylodin contents ranged from 0.025%to 0.307%in 4-year-old rhizomes and from 0.217%to 0.675%in 6-year-old rhizomes.Notably,the atractylodin content in 4-year-old and 6-year-old rhizomes cultivated on sloping land was 1.5 times and 0.8 times higher compared to those grown on flat land,respectively.Cor-relation analysis demonstrated a significant correlation between atractylodin content and morphological characteristics including of rhizome length,diameter,and fresh weight.In summary,the growth and atractylodin content of 6-year-old A.chinensis in the Huludao region were higher than those of 4-year-old plants,and sloping land was more conducive to the accumulation of atractylodin.These findings provide valuable insights for the assessment of quality and the optimization of cultivation practices for A.chinensis.
